Thanks!

my goal was to try and make it look more like an is-f or a slightly higher end car without looking too "modified".... However what I have in mind next will start to look more "modified" as moding is a disease only cured by poverty! Hahaha

http://www.ebay.com/itm/282233299620?ul_noapp=trueIt ​​​​​isn't the greatest build quality but for the price it does the job and looks great. The carbon fiber you see is real but it's main body is plastic.

Rear spoiler
It is an OEM 2014 F-sport spoiler in all black (I wish it were carbon fiber!)

Wheels

Niche M116 19x8.5 5x100 with a 20mm spacer in the back. I wish Niche made a 9.5" width for the rear so I could ditch the spacer but they don't in our bolt pattern.

Center Caps

I also attached some OEM Lexus caps to the Niche center caps because Lexus center caps are about 5mm too small. see my tutorial

Front Brakes

The brakes are Ceika performance brakes with 8 pot orange calipers and 14" drilled and slotted rotors. The rear brakes are just stock with orange painted calipers.

Lowering Springs

​​​​​​The suspension is the blue F-sport springs with about a 3/4" lower.

F Sport Badge

It is from an IS3 and I added black vinyl to it.

Some other mods you can't see in the pictures is my dual center cat back exhaust I just got from Jiajun Exhaust on alibaba in 2014 but they don't seem to sell it anymore. I have an injen air intake and all LED light swap. I also have gloss black vinyl on the mirrors and pillars as well as tinted windows.

hope this helps!

2015 base
Fire Agate Pearl
Bc racing coils
14k fronts // 12k rears
Megan rear camber arms cut and welded to manipulate more degrees of camber
Fenders rolled and pulled to fit my Work Vsxx
Front: 18x9 +15 205/40/18
Rear: 18x10.5 +5 225/40/18
Junction Produce neck cushions
Vip tables being built by me (taking forever)
Curtains being made by me (taking forever)
